Transaction ec8e32ccb97329153e9091437c895777ff5985ee76a99aab82ff66caa54ea32c
1 Input
1 Output
-
ec8e32ccb97329153e9091437c895777ff5985ee76a99aab82ff66caa54ea32c:0
- value
- 362217524
- script pubkey
- OP_0 OP_PUSHBYTES_20 f3e939f92fd1db3e8da9d5d655b29d880482da43
- address
- bc1q705nn7f068dnardf6ht9tv5a3qzg9kjrwvtavm